中文摘要生态安全是指人类赖以生存和发展的生态环境处于健康和可持续发展状态,流域生态安全评价是实现流域可持续发展的一项重要调控措施。流域生态安全评价需要通过评价模型来实现,由于生态安全是一个外延不明确的模糊概念,为此以模糊模式识别理论为基础,提出了流域生态安全评价的模糊模式识别模型。运用模型对岷江上游的生态安全现状进行了评价,建立了1,2,3共三个级别的指标体系,结果表明岷江上游生态安全处于第2级,即处于预警状态。评价结果符合岷江上游地区的生态环境状况。
英文摘要By the ecological security is meant the ecological environment which the human survival and development depend on and which is in a healthy and sustainable development condition.The basin eco-security assessment is an important regulating and control measure for achieving the sustainable development of the basin.The basin eco-security assessment can be attained by assessing the model.The eco-security is a concept with non-definite extension and is defined as a typical fuzzy concept,so with the aid of the theory of the fuzzy pattern recognition,a fuzzy pattern recognition model is established for the basin eco-security assessment.The established model has been applied to the assessment of eco-security in the upper reaches of the Minjiang River with a total of 3 ratings from grade 1 to grade 3.The calculation results have shown that the eco-security in the upper reaches of the Mingjing River belongs to the 2rd grade of the system,namely the early warning grade among the three grades.The conclusion conforms to the present condition of this regional ecological environment.
